Mario Suver joins BVB U23s from Nuremberg

Article image:Mario Suver joins BVB U23s from Nuremberg

Borussia Dortmund's U23s can announce another new signing ahead of the start of pre-season training next week. Central defender Mario Suver has joined BVB from 1. FC Nuremberg.

The 22-year-old defender played 12 games in the 2. Bundesliga last season. The Stuttgart native also played 13 times for Nuremberg's Regionalliga side.

Suver came through the academy of the Stuttgarter Kickers, where he was initially used as a striker. In the summer of 2018, he moved to VfB Stuttgart, before joining Nuremberg a year later, where has scored once in 46 games at various levels. The defender celebrated his professional debut against HSV in Hamburg's Volksparkstadion.
